Waveguide LLC, part of Compass Group, is hiring an Executive Assistant who is passionate about the hospitality business. This dynamic role, based in Chicago with a hybrid schedule (in-office Tuesdays, Wednesdays, and Thursdays), involves participating in the full business cycle, from first impressions to contract signing and relationship management.
What You'll Do
- Manage day-to-day scheduling of executive calendars.
- Coordinate with internal and external stakeholders at a high level.
- Ensure seamless logistical details for internal, off-site, board, and client meetings.
- Produce entertainment activations and set up for meetings and presentations.
- Book business travel and actively monitor for disruptions and changes.
- Demonstrate utmost professionalism in phone, email, and in-person communication.
- Commit to responsive collaboration with executives, clients, and multi-disciplinary leaders.
- Provide clerical support, including processing invoices and expense reports.
- Facilitate and propose ideas for follow-up notes, gifts, cards, and awards.
- Conduct research on partners and develop briefs for the executive team.
- Assist in developing world-class proposals and presentations, participating in creative brainstorming.
- Promote a cooperative work climate in a high-pressure, deadline-driven environment.
- Coordinate meetings, including room blocking, calendar invites, setup, and catering.
- Provide support with expenses and travel.
- Assist with PDFs, including saving and making files readable.
- Provide general administrative assistance such as filing and scanning.
